Descrizione
Introduzione
Il laboratorio di informatica è un ambiente didattico essenziale per gli studenti che aspirano a diventare tecnici nel settore dell’informatica. In questo spazio, gli studenti hanno l’opportunità di mettere in pratica le conoscenze teoriche acquisite in aula, utilizzando computer, software e strumenti di rete reali.
Attività
Le attività svolte in laboratorio sono varie e coprono diversi aspetti dell’informatica. Alcuni esempi includono:
Programmazione:
Gli studenti imparano a scrivere codice in diversi linguaggi di programmazione. Questa attività permette di sviluppare capacità di problem solving e di creare applicazioni software.
Programmazione di base
Le attività di programmazione di base mirano a introdurre gli studenti ai concetti fondamentali della programmazione, come variabili, tipi di dati, operatori, strutture di controllo (if, for, while) e funzioni. Gli studenti imparano a scrivere semplici programmi per risolvere problemi di base, utilizzando un linguaggio di programmazione.
Programmazione Orientata agli Oggetti (OOP)
Le attività di OOP mirano a introdurre gli studenti ai concetti di classe, oggetto, ereditarietà e polimorfismo. Gli studenti imparano a creare programmi più complessi, utilizzando classi e oggetti per modellare il mondo reale.
Programmazione Concorrente
Le attività di programmazione concorrente mirano a introdurre gli studenti ai concetti di thread e processi. Gli studenti imparano a scrivere programmi in grado di eseguire più attività contemporaneamente, migliorando le prestazioni e la reattività.
- Esempi di attività
- Sviluppo di semplici giochi: Gli studenti possono creare semplici giochi, come “indovina il numero” o “tris”, per mettere in pratica i concetti di programmazione di base e OOP.
- Creazione di applicazioni per la gestione di dati: Gli studenti possono creare applicazioni per la gestione di dati, come rubriche o database di libri, per mettere in pratica i concetti di OOP e database.
- Realizzazione di programmi per la simulazione di processi: Gli studenti possono creare programmi per la simulazione di processi, come la gestione di una coda di attesa o il funzionamento di un semaforo, per mettere in pratica i concetti di programmazione concorrente.
- Esempi di attività
- Database: Gli studenti imparano a creare e gestire database, utilizzando software come MySQL. Questa attività permette di comprendere come vengono memorizzati e organizzati i dati.
Obiettivi
Le attività di laboratorio mirano a sviluppare le seguenti competenze negli studenti:
- Conoscenza dei concetti fondamentali della programmazione.
- Capacità di scrivere codice in diversi linguaggi di programmazione.
- Competenze nella progettazione e implementazione di applicazioni software.
- Abilità nella gestione di sistemi operativi e database.
- Capacità di creare siti web.
Conclusione
Il laboratorio di informatica è un ambiente di apprendimento stimolante e coinvolgente, che permette agli studenti di acquisire competenze teoriche e pratiche fondamentali per il loro futuro professionale nel settore dell’informatica.
ICT – Esperienze di laboratorio a scuola
Dove si trova
- indirizzo
Via Luigi Pettinati 46, 35129 Padova
- CAP
35100
- Email
- PEC
- Telefono